Academy Preview: NPL3 visit North Sunshine, Juniors at home

NPL3

Melbourne Victory will be looking to keep their distance at the top of the NPL3 table on Friday night as they face North Sunshine at Larissa Reserve.

Joe Palatsides’ side went down to second placed Caroline Springs Geroge Cross last week, seeing the gap to top spot bridged to four points with the opposition having a game in hand.

Victory will look to bounce back against North Sunshine who have bolstered their side in the mid-season transfer window after a form slump that saw them drop off the pace of the front runners.

Wins in the last two weeks over Nunawading and Geelong have North Sunshine buoyed again and they will be looking to avenge the 3-2 result the last time the sides met in April where Tim Atherinos, Will Wilson and Alex Menelaou secured the result.

Redounane Sarakh is North Sunshine’s player to watch, scoring 12 goals this season and sitting second in the Golden Boot race.

The Under 20’s 14-point buffer at the top of the table has meant that they will be crowned Champions if they pick up three points against North Sunshine.

Victory face North Sunshine on Friday night at Larissa Reserve, kick-off 8.30pm Under 20’s 6.15pm.

AWT 

The Afghan Women’s Team will be looking to maintain their pace with the leading pack on Sunday as they face Melbourne Srbija.

The AWT sit in second position on the State League 3 East table, three points behind league leaders Manningham and on the same points with a game in hand on third placed Monash.

They returned from the mid-season bye in style last week, winning 8-0 against Alphington FC.

They face Melbourne Srbjia at Ron Barassi Snr Reserve on Sunday 16 July at 1.00pm.
